研究概览

简要总结

There is an urgent need to identify effective treatments for SARS-CoV-2 infection that helps people recover quicker and reduces the need for hospital admission. The investigators develop an open, adaptive, platform trial to evaluate treatments, Fluvoxamine, Bromhexine, Cyproheptadine, and Niclosamide suitable for use in the community for treating COVID-like-illness that might help people recover sooner and prevent hospitalisation.

详细描述

There is an urgent need to identify interventions against COVID-19 suitable for wide use in the community that have been proven to be effective in reducing symptom duration or hospitalisation. There is urgent need to know whether potential COVID-19 treatments such as Fluvoxamine, Bromhexine, Cyproheptadine, and Niclosamide that are available for rapid pragmatic evaluation might modify the course of COVID-19 infections, particularly among those who are at higher risk of complications, such as those aged 50 years and over with comorbidity and those aged 65 years and over.

Most reported trials have been conducted in hospital settings, and there is little evidence from community settings, where most people with COVID-19 receive care and where deployment of effective early treatment could speed time to recovery and reduce complications. The investigators established a multi-arm, adaptive platform, randomised controlled trial for community treatment of COVID-19 syndromic illness in people at higher risk of an adverse illness course.

研究组 & 干预措施

Fluvoxamine Arm

Experimental

The subjects received fluvoxamine (immediate release) 50 mg, 1 tablet in the morning and 50 mg 2 tablets before bedtime, orally after meals. For a total of 14 days, the first two days and the last two days, 50 mg 1 tablet in the morning and 50 mg 1 tablet at bedtime.

干预措施: FluvoxaMINE Maleate 50 MG (Drug)

Fluvoxamine in Combination with Bromhexine Arm

Experimental

The subjects received fluvoxamine (immediate release) 50 mg, 1 tablet in the morning and 50 mg 2 tablets before bedtime, orally after meals. For a total of 14 days, the first two days and the last two days, 50 mg 1 tablet in the morning and 50 mg 1 tablet at bedtime. Co- administration with bromhexine 8 mg, 1 tablet twice taken after meals and taken at least 8 hours apart, for 10 days.

干预措施: Fluvoxamine, Bromhexine (Combination Product)

Fluvoxamine in Combination with Cyproheptadine Arm

Experimental

The subjects received fluvoxamine (immediate release) 50 mg, 1 tablet in the morning and 50 mg 2 tablets before bedtime, orally after meals. For a total of 14 days, the first two days and the last two days, 50 mg 1 tablet in the morning and 50 mg 1 tablet at bedtime. Co- administration with cyproheptadine 4 mg, 1 tablet, three times, orally after meals and should be taken every 8 hours apart, for 14 days.

干预措施: Fluvoxamine, Cyproheptadine (Combination Product)

Niclosamide Arm

Experimental

The subjects received 1 tablet of niclosamide 1000 mg orally in divided doses twice a day. After meals in the morning and evening for a total of 14 days.

干预措施: Niclosamide Pill (Drug)

Niclosamide in Combination with Bromhexine Arm

Experimental

The subjects received 1 tablet of niclosamide 1000 mg orally in divided doses twice a day. After meals in the morning and evening for a total of 14 days. Co-administration with bromhexine 8 mg, 1 tablet twice taken after meals and taken at least 8 hours apart, for 10 days.

干预措施: Niclosamide, Bromhexine (Combination Product)

结局指标

主要结局

Hospital admission or mortality related to COVID-19

时间窗: Within 28 days

Contacts with health services reported by patients and/or captured by reports of patients' medical records

Time taken to self- report recovery

时间窗: Enrolment through final day of participation

Patient reports the day they feel recovered

Progression to severe COVID-19 Disease

时间窗: Enrolment through final day of participation

O2 saturation \<92% on room air (in two consecutive measurements at least 2 hours apart) OR 2) requirement of hospitalization OR 3) need for artificial ventilation OR 4) death.

次要结局

  • Reduction (change) in GI viral shedding (by PCR)(Days 0,7,14)
  • Change in respiratory viral clearance (by PCR)(Days 0,7,14)
  • Time to resolution of a fever(Enrolment through final day of participation)
  • Negative effects on well being(Days 0,7,15,28,60)
